Output ef63330bd4ce0ce6a18a76e0dbd91ed6d2d9cc15eb379146890f08ef17777aee:0

value
20890843
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 44910e0fa2731d26858af2d80b8e7579f5e89483fe220b9952cbfc9661280b66
address
tb1pgjgsurazwvwjdpv27tvqhrn4086739yrlc3qhx2je07fvcfgpdnqj6j3g5
transaction
ef63330bd4ce0ce6a18a76e0dbd91ed6d2d9cc15eb379146890f08ef17777aee
spent
true